    I am running into this issue with my Canon EOS M3 where for some reason no matter what external microphone I use, it always uses the M3's internal microphone. I've been trying everything and looking up possible fixes, but I cannot seem to find a solution. I even tried to reset the camera settings, but it wouldn't let me as it said the device was busy. Thank you for any help with this.

    The M3 should recognize the 3.5mm mini audio plug and record from that instead of your internal mic. I did a quick scan of the manual and did not see any custom function that would override this. The fact that it records audio from the internal means the jack doesn't even recognize that anything is plugged into it. So it sounds like hardware failure to me not a user issue. Did it use to work and stopped suddenly? I would contact canon, they may have had a batch with faulty mic jacks.
